Job Title:
UX Designer (Hybrid)
Location:
Sunrise, Florida
Work Arrangement:
Hybrid (in-office Tuesday–Thursday; WFH Monday & Friday)
Experience Level:
Mid–Senior (4+ years)
Department:
Product Experience / Design
Rate:
$55/hr W2 (We can not work C2C, 1099, 3 rd parties)
Our client, a leader in the financial services industry, is seeking a UX Designer. They’re reimagining how our internal and enterprise platforms deliver value, scalability, and efficiency for teams around the world. The UX Designer will help design intuitive, consistent, and user-centered experiences for enterprise portals – big security and data-focused tools used by tens of thousands of customers and employees.
The role involves partnering with developers and product managers to turn complex, high-impact problems into clear, intuitive experiences that scale across the organization.
Key Responsibilities
Design user experiences for enterprise web portals and internal tools, focusing on clarity, usability, and consistency.
Collaborate cross-functionally with developers and product managers to ensure design intent is carried through implementation.
Create wireframes, prototypes, and high-fidelity mockups in Figma, leveraging design systems and established visual guidelines.
Conduct user research and usability testing to validate design decisions and iterate for continuous improvement.
Contribute to and maintain design systems to promote scalability and a unified design language across teams.
Present and communicate design concepts clearly to stakeholders, explaining rationale and integrating feedback.
Qualifications
4+ years of professional UX design experience, ideally within enterprise portals, internal platforms, or B2B web applications.
Proficiency in Figma, including design system creation, prototyping, and responsive layouts.
Strong understanding of user-centered design principles, information architecture, and interaction design.
Proven ability to collaborate effectively with developers and technical teams.
Excellent communication and presentation skills.
A portfolio demonstrating user-focused, scalable UX design work for complex systems.
Nice to Have
Experience designing responsive web applications or role-based enterprise platforms.
Familiarity with WCAG accessibility standards and inclusive design practices.
Experience conducting user interviews, journey mapping, and usability testing.
